Objectives
The proposed activity entails the definition (definition phase) of an onboard neuromorphic AI data processing unit designed for satellite communication (satcom) Low Earth Orbit (LEO) constellations, targeting smallsats. The activity contains three main high level chapters:
- Identification of potential neuromorphic satcom applications and scenarios.
- Preliminary benchmarking of neuromorphic algorithms.
- Define the product architecture, user requirements and technical specifications.
Current status
The project is approaching the Phase Completion Review. Achievements include the analysis and selection of use cases, a revised set of product requirements, and the initial DPU architecture.
Trade-off and selection of neuromorphic processors and algorithms has been conducted, with the overall hardware and software architecture now proposed. The business plan has been consolidated. Preliminary benchmarking of algorithms with demonstrations of selected use cases have been designed.
